Background

Giga Pudding is a make-your-own candy kit manufactured by Japanese toy company Takara Tomy[1] that was first released in 2008.Prior to its rise on 4chan, the video spread previously through popular blogs like BoingBoing[2] and social networking sites in October 2010, experiencing a huge surge in search interest.



However, its popularity skyrocketed on the evening of November 30th, 2010, when moderators on the imageboard site 4chan decided to embed a clip of Giga Pudding commercial and a wordfilter across the imageboards, which turned all user posts into an endless sequence of “PUDDI”.



The so-called “PUDDI PUDDI” invasion of 4chan began around 9pm (GMT) on November 30th, 2010, when a mod named invisibro posted a thread in /jp/ board with the video[3] and referred it to 4chan founder moot. While the song appears to be saying “puddi puddi,” it is actually saying “purin purin,” the Japanese word for pudding.

Development

Wordfilter on /b/

Only a moment later, moot added the referred video to /b/ (random) board[4] at the top of every page an implemented a wordfilter that would replace every user post with a bunch of “PUDDIS,” leaving everyone no option but to post captioned images instead.

Reaction

Blockaded by the word filter, people on /b/ initially began communicating via subject, but those too were soon blocked by the moderators. Finally, everyone resorted to using images only, and less commonly, the email field.



Many regulars /b/tards also decided to raid other boards on the site with “PUDDI” spams, especially /x/ (paranormal), while some temporarily fled to other boards, such as /new/, to escape from the “PUDDI” craze. Eventually, some users began informing others that the video can be easily blocked by utilizing the ad block browser add-on.

Image Responses

Aided by 4chan’s high traffic volume and the wordfilter blocking all text-based discussions, Giga Pudding spawned hundreds of derivative images and the spam-like comments of “PUDDI” on the site, as well as on other hubsites like YouTube[6] and Tumblr.[7] On /b/, people began posting image macros, animated GIF files featuring the cute yellow pudding character as well as well as dozens of mash-ups and remixes referencing other well-known Internet popular characters.

Video Derivatives

Several videos of parodies and versions as well as people eating Giga Pudding appeared on youtube. Other people seemed invested in letting it evolve in a similar direction to rickrolling. The 4chan terror ended at around 21:40 (GMT) on December 1st, 2010, when moot removed the “PUDDI” wordfilter and the embed altogether.
